1.) The reaction occurring in the test tube is photosynthesis. During this process, the plant converts light energy into chemical energy, producing glucose and oxygen from carbon dioxide and water.
2.) The bubbles being produced (Substance Y) are oxygen gas (O₂). As a byproduct of photosynthesis, oxygen is released into the water as the Elodea plants carry out this process in the presence of sunlight.
3.) The energy for this reaction is coming from sunlight. The chlorophyll in the aquatic plant captures light energy from the sun, which powers the chemical reactions involved in photosynthesis.
